Precision CNC Machining for Tooling Bases
Tooling bases require rigid, flat, square billet structures with accurate hole locations, dowel features, and repeatable mounting geometry. Used in workholding, automation tooling, fixturing, and production assembly systems, they demand reliable dimensional stability across batches.
